angularjs ng-repeat multiple filters

FOB Price :

Min.Order Quantity :

Supply Ability :

Port :

angularjs ng-repeat multiple filters

Proper use of D.C. al Coda with repeat voltas, Generalize the Gdel sentence requires a fixed point theorem. This shows that the standard filter finds the key to test, and then gets var text = (''+expression[key]).toLowerCase(); from your search criteria before calling search.search then does a text search using (indexOf(text) > -1. Sometimes we require displaying a list of items in the view. AngularJS | Filters - GeeksforGeeks Why?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Why don't we know exactly where the Chinese rocket will fall? Frankly, that's a guess. It becomes a bit more complex if you'd like to search for values less than a certain value typed in by the user. read the end of life announcement. 'It was Ben that found it' v 'It was clear that Ben found it'. 2022 Moderator Election Q&A Question Collection. AngularJS: Using trackBy with filters in an ng-repeat - Coderwall If you have a data with multiple records and want to separate it using condition in ng-repeat, use filter option in angularjs. Does squeezing out liquid from shredded potatoes significantly reduce cook time? expression string Object function(): The predicate to be used for selecting items from array. It is useful in creating tables. Make a wide rectangle out of T-Pipes without loops. The moment you change the seachText value to "Harry" it shows only that result. rev2022.11.3.43005. The latter one is tricky to combine with yours, but it's possible. That's the answer I needed, but wasn't the one I was hoping for. Thanks for contributing an answer to Stack Overflow! Is there a 3rd degree irreducible polynomial over Q[x], such that two of it's roots' (over C[x]) product equals the third root? I'm working on a filtering solution for a grid. Connect and share knowledge within a single location that is structured and easy to search. to write your own filter (this just needs to return a new array from the original one). This is called "chaining" and uses the following syntax: { { expression | filter1 | filter2 | . }} When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. How to display length of filtered ng-repeat data. Stack Overflow for Teams is moving to its own domain! ng-repeat Directive in AngularJS The ng-repeat directive in AngularJS is used to display repeating values defined in the controller. filter The array is filtered on the basis of the provided criteria. There was an error loading this resource. The filter can be applied in the view template with markup like {{ctrl.array | filter:'a'}}, which would do a fulltext search for "a".However, using a filter in a view template will reevaluate the filter on every digest, which can be costly if the array is big. The set of HTML will be repeated once per item in a collection. Is there a way to make trades similar/identical to a university endowment manager to copy them? The MIT License. I have a list of categoryTypes and each categoryType has a list of categories within them and i am displaying them in a dropdown which the user can select multiple items from and the choices . The ng-repeat directive in AngularJS is a very useful and one of the most widely used In-Built AngularJS directives, which are used to iterate through a list of elements and display the objects on the UI along with CSS styling, tracking by index and comes with a very little piece of code and easy to use and understand. : Logic may be reused by multiple controllers when placed within a service and exposed via a function. Should we burninate the [variations] tag? angularjs - ng-repeat with multiple filters on large data set - Stack Without the pagination filters the performance was pretty terrible, but I was wonder if there was an alternative way to go about this? and when user click on the table we will sort the table data using orderBy filter Example: Input Array= [10,8,6,4,9,2] Array in ascending order -> -> { { intary | orderBy : '' }} { { intary | orderBy : '' }} Array in descending order -> -> { { intary | orderBy : '' : true }} the markup { { 1234 | number:2 }} formats the number 1234 with 2 decimal points using the number filter. The filter contains multiple checkboxes in a panel. Why are only 2 out of the 3 boosters on Falcon Heavy reused? AngularJS Filter Table Columns Example - Tutlane Initially the filter is by default applied by. Javascript ng,javascript,angularjs,angularjs-ng-repeat,angular-filters,Javascript,Angularjs,Angularjs Ng Repeat,Angular Filters,AngularJS HTML: I want that searchText filter with all fields and it do that, with functionFilter I want check other things and it do that, but I want these two filters working with logial OR but now they are working with AND. Inside this div is a table with the following tbody: The orderBy filter sorts according to a selected field; startFrom slices the array to start at a certain point; limitTo filters according to a preset page size. ng-initdirective defines initial values for an AngularJS application. If you have an collection of objects, the ng-repeat directive is . sawyer762 2013-11-07 12:25:23 9069 1 angularjs / select / filter / ng-options. SQL PostgreSQL add attribute from polygon to all points inside polygon but keep all points not just those that fall inside polygon. Custom filters and ng-repeat in AngularJS, Everything about custom filters in AngularJS, Angularjs ng repeat filter object, Angularjs ng repeat filter index, Angularjs ng repeat example, AngularJS: Simple Custom Filter, ngRepeat and Filtering Data AngularJS, Here, in the example first you have add script of angularjs file. Thanks for contributing an answer to Stack Overflow! and Why is proving something is NP-complete useful, and where can I use it? ng-repeat is similar to a loop that we have in C, C++ or other languages but technically it instantiates a template (normally a set of HTML structures) for each element in a collection that we are accessing. While displaying a list of data in tables or blog posts, sometimes we want to filter specific data from the displayed result. ng-repeat provides an easy and simple way to accomplish this within your HTML. AngularJS Tutorial => ngRepeat Multiple search filters in angular - Javascript Is cycling an aerobic or anaerobic exercise? yes you can achieve this using custom filter, here is the answer for you question.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Making statements based on opinion; back them up with references or personal experience. Should we burninate the [variations] tag? How many characters/pages could WordStar hold on a typical CP/M machine? The second parameter is the current value of the cell in the row being evaluated. If the input box is cleared, than only filterFunction filter is applied. Fourier transform of a functional derivative. How to iterate over filtered (ng-repeat filter) collection of objects Transformer 220/380/440 V 24 V explanation. Why is proving something is NP-complete useful, and where can I use it? rev2022.11.3.43005. 1) Create an Angular Project 2) Install Material Package 3 . 'It was Ben that found it' v 'It was clear that Ben found it'. Incoming search terms Save my name, email, and website in this browser for the next time I comment. AngularJS: filter table created with ng-repeat - Code Maven You can create your own filter or use the filterfilter. Angularjs object.value==ng,angularjs,angularjs-ng-repeat,angular-filters,Angularjs,Angularjs Ng Repeat,Angular Filters, Can you give a more complete example? Now you want to iterate over this subset of the list, after clicking an assigned button and change a property on the items that match this filter. ). Example - example-filter-filter - AngularJS This filter will show the names of only the matching city. E.g. Is there a 3rd degree irreducible polynomial over Q[x], such that two of it's roots' (over C[x]) product equals the third root? Making statements based on opinion; back them up with references or personal experience. Custom Filters and ng-repeat in AngularJS : When working with sets of data, it is common to need to ng-repeat the same UI element over and over again with values from each object in the set. I'd handle pagination in the controller or server-side. We create an alias of the variable used to filter the ng-repeat data. What is the deepest Stockfish evaluation of the standard initial position that has ever been done? Why is SQL Server setup recommending MAXDOP 8 here?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. How to create multi-field data filters in angular? My understanding is that a controller is only responsible for communication between the views and services. Make a common function for this. Filter in Angular Ng-Repeat Ng-repeat is used to repeat a set of HTML until the items in the list are displayed. What is the best way to show results of a multiple-choice quiz where multiple options may be right? This tutorial was built using Angular 1.6. javascript - Multiple parameters angular filter inside ng-repeat To learn more, see our tips on writing great answers. I'll get cracking on the solution now. We can set the ng-model directive on an input field to filter ng-repeat values. Not the answer you're looking for? I'm having trouble understanding what you are trying to do, or more specifically, what isn't working. Dynamically create multiple dropdowns angularjs from a single JSON file. When a change happens, ngRepeat then makes the corresponding changes to the DOM: When an item is added, a new instance of the template is added to the DOM. I made the dummy example. ng-repeat is a built in directive in Angular which lets you iterate an array or an object and gives you the ability to repeat an element once for each item in the collection. @BrianGenisio - I can't go into too much detail due to the nature of the application, but the gist is that I'm using ng-repeat to iterate over a dataset and populate a grid.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. As our AngularJS is a two way databinder here, our code becomes shorthand and also flexible. What you want is a filter that returns an array. They can be clubbed in expression or directives using pipe (|) character. Thanks for contributing an answer to Stack Overflow! I know there are ways to put it in the controller, but due to our current project this implementation would be considerably easier. Asking for help, clarification, or responding to other answers. Angular Filters - W3Schools It's in the docs of ngRepeat but as it makes a lot of confusion for beginners it's worth remembering that.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. What is correct way to apply multiple filters in AngularJS? Example - example-ngRepeat-tracking - AngularJS By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Angular. Why are statistics slower to build on clustered columnstore? CC BY 3.0. Filters are used to modify the data. See below image for more details. Angular Filter Ng Repeat? All Answers - Brandiscrafts.com Angularjs, AngularJS : Custom filters and ng-repeat Currently I pull the data (in a JSON file) with $http in a div handled by a controller MyCtrl1. date Format a date to a specified format. Did Dick Cheney run a death squad that killed Benazir Bhutto? Why does the sentence uses a question form, but it is put a period in the end? If you have ideas about this article, or an opinion on how we can make it better, then let us know by emailing. Filtering in line is expensive (computationally) because it works directly on the DOM, if you are dealing with large amounts of data, 1000+ rows, it is much better to filter your collection in your controller then repeat on that instead. AngularJS ng-repeat Directive Example Two surfaces in a 4-manifold whose algebraic intersection number is zero. filter ng-model ng-change Creating a table using ng-repeat is quite simple. AngularJS - Dynamic pagination on ng-repeat with search/filtering. Here we've added uppercase filter to print student name in all capital letters. 2022 Moderator Election Q&A Question Collection. All Rights Reserved.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, i think you can try it by writing single filter and do the both filter operation in single filter, Yes, as I commented above, this is my first option, but I want to know if there is a way to concatenate more filters with logic. Filters can be applied to the result of another filter. Asking for help, clarification, or responding to other answers. Does a creature have to see to be affected by the Fear spell initially since it is an illusion? In this post however, I am going to show you how to sort Date extracted from JSON array and show the data in Descending order using ng-repeat orderBy Filter. To learn more, see our tips on writing great answers. Angularjs, How do I call an Angular.js filter with multiple arguments? If the letter V occurs in a few native words, why isn't it included in the Irish Alphabet? Why don't we consider drain-bulk voltage instead of source-bulk voltage in body effect? Stack Overflow for Teams is moving to its own domain! I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? This is not a filter but you can use a ng-hide directive evaluating the $index for the array as following: CRUD should be handled in a factory or service, not in the controller. What is difference between ngFor and Ng-repeat? AngularJs ng-repeat | Learn the Example of AngularJs ng-repeat - EDUCBA In below example I have explained, how you can use filter to display a set of record conditionally. Then ng-init directives fill the details of name, age and country. The ng-repeat directive helps us display a list of items defined in the controller to a view page. Without the pagination filters the performance was pretty terrible, but I was wonder if there was an alternative way to go about this? json Format an object to a JSON string. Cannot access data inside multiple children tags from within an ng-repeat directive, ng-repeat filter by existing array values, LWC: Lightning datatable not displaying the data stored in localstorage. How to filter an array from all elements of another array, How to distinguish it-cleft and extraposition? 2022 Moderator Election Q&A Question Collection, can we still apply filter from ui on the filteredlist based on the tab which is active in Angular js.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Why is SQL Server setup recommending MAXDOP 8 here? Captcha loadingIn order to pass the CAPTCHA please enable JavaScript. angularjs - Angular ng-repeat multiple filter OR - Stack Overflow How can I access ngRepeat iterator scope from filter filter, AngularJS - filter a ng-repeat list by an other ng-repeat list. The orderBy filter sorts according to a selected field; startFrom slices the array to start at a certain point; limitTo filters according to a preset page size. Multiple Fields Search: automatic and only after clicking search button We can see how we can write the code so when user type the text in a text box and result will be filtered, for this we are going to add some text boxes for each field to search like customer Id, Ship to name, Address, City and country. Displaying Data in a Table using the ng-repeat and filter the records according to column wise value. What is a good way to make an abstract board game truly alien? Uppercase Filter Add uppercase filter to an expression using pipe character. Does activating the pump in a vacuum chamber produce movement of the air inside?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? As a technical point of view, we can say that the filter option, which we use in ng-repeat, will return a subset of the whole data according to the user input from the whole collection which is available. Example for filter in ng-repeat Not the answer you're looking for? Notice that. Code licensed under AngularJS provides filters to transform data: currency Format a number to a currency format. To learn more, see our tips on writing great answers. AngularJS support has officially ended as of January 2022. Can I use filter in ng-repeat to filter multiple items for a specific field,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. ng-init directive defines initial values for an AngularJS application. Custom Filters and ng-repeat in AngularJS - CODESCRATCHER Angular-JS ng-repeat Directive - GeeksforGeeks However, I haven't found a way to make it filter a single field with multiple parameters. Visit angular.io for the actively supported Removing Duplicate Entries from ng-repeat in AngularJS. This also applies to nested object properties. Ng-repeat is used to repeat a set of HTML until the items in the list are displayed. ng-repeat In AngularJS The function must return: Any number < 0 if the cell value is less than the filter date. limitTo The array or an string is limited into a specified number of elements/characters. Are Githyanki under Nondetection all the time? Why can we add/substract/cross out chemical equations for Hess law? search then does a text search using (indexOf(text) > -1. <title> AngularJs filter specific records specific to column Example </title> <script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.4.8/angular.min.js"></script> <script> var app = angular.module("AngularfilterApp", []); app.controller("filterctrl", function ($scope) { $scope.users = [ { name: "Madhav Sai", age: 11 }, { Are you looking for an answer to the topic "angularjs ng repeat filter"? Possible to do filter1 OR filter2 OR filter 3.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, that is filter1 AND filter2 AND filter3. It iterates each item in an array and returns it. I've looked for the syntax on it, but I have yet to find it.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Are Githyanki under Nondetection all the time? The "users" array is unchanged, it means that "users" array contains all users, and "usersList" array contains the users remained after filtering.. Now let's try to solve it inside controller.

Apimodelproperty Default Value, Technical Recruiter Jobs Google, Taking Advantage Of Daily Crossword, Write Wayland Window Manager, Lionbridge Games Location, International Conference On Plasma Science 2022, Patriotic Bunting Near Singapore, Vendor Evaluation D365, Test Deep Link Android React Native, What Eats Flea Beetles, Jumbo Bucks Lotto Numbers For Tonight, Vue-chart-3 Documentation, Ut Southwestern Career Login,

TOP